Hi guys. I need some help/advice on choosing tires. I have some BC Forged HCA162S 19x9.5 and 19x11 wheels on order. I was going to go with Michelin Pilot Sport 4S tires in 275/30 and 305/30 sizes but now am thinking about just going with either Michelin Pilot Sport All Season 4’s or Continental DWS06 Plus all seasons because here in Reno we get all 4 seasons and I’d really like to be able to drive my Supra IF NEEDED in the colder winter weather. I won’t be driving it if there’s a lot of snow on the ground, as I have my SUV for that, but there are times when I need to go pick up my younger son from school in the Supra because my older son would be driving the SUV. Also, I will still have my stock tires if I ever go to the track.

The problem is that both of these all season tires do not come in 275/30 and 305/30 sizes so I’m thinking about 265/35 front and 285/35 rear sizes because 285 is the maximum either come in for a 19” wheel. Has anyone ever put these sizes on a 9.5” and 11” wide wheel?? How do they look?? I guess I’m more worried that the 285 will not look good on a 11” wide wheel.

I appreciate any help and insight you guys could give. thank you.

Wheels and Tires - 005.jpg


DWS06:
265/35 R19 Front
285/35 R19 Rear

9.5" front
10.5" rear

Slightly more rounded than they looked on the OEM wheels.
You could probably fit them on an 11 inch, but the sidewall would be even more rounded than these.
